    iPhone 15 Plus Front Camera Not Focusing: Common Reasons

    iPhone 15 Plus front camera not focusing

    First, we will see why your iPhone 15 Plus front camera is not focusing and what might be causing the problem:

    Dust or Debris on the Lens

    Even tiny dust particles or fingerprints on the camera lens can affect focus. A dirty lens prevents the camera from detecting objects properly, resulting in blurry photos.

    Software Issues

    Outdated apps or iOS bugs can interfere with camera performance. Sometimes the problem is not with the hardware but with the software that controls autofocus.

    Settings Misconfigurations

    Camera settings or app permissions can sometimes cause your iPhone 15 Plus front camera not focusing properly. If an app doesn’t have access to the camera or is using manual settings incorrectly, the autofocus may fail.

    Hardware Damage

    Accidental drops, bumps, or liquid exposure can damage the front camera’s lens or sensor. In such cases, professional iPhone mobile repair may be required to restore proper functionality.

    Quick Checks Before Going For Repair

    Apart from knowing the reasons behind iPhone 15 Plus front camera not focusing properly, you can try some easy fixes. Here are a few steps to try before going for professional repair:

    Clean the Lens

    Use a soft, microfibre cloth to gently wipe the camera lens. Avoid using harsh chemicals or sharp objects. A clean lens often restores proper focus.

    Restart Your iPhone

    Turning your Apple iPhone 15 Plus off and on again can refresh the system and solve minor software issues affecting the camera.

    Check Camera Settings

    Ensure apps using the front camera have proper permissions to avoid iPhone 15 Plus front camera not focusing issues. Also, reset camera settings if the autofocus seems off.

    Update iOS and Apps

    Keeping your phone and apps updated ensures bug fixes are applied, which can improve camera performance.

    Test in Safe Mode or Camera App

    Close all apps and test the default camera app to check if third-party apps are causing autofocus problems.

    If these steps don’t solve the issue, the problem may be hardware-related, requiring professional iPhone 15 Plus front camera repair.

    Preventing Future Camera Issues

    Once the iPhone 15 Plus front camera not focusing issue is fixed, taking a few simple precautions can help avoid future problems:

    Keep the Lens Clean

    Regularly wipe the camera with a soft cloth to remove dust and fingerprints.

    Use a Protective Case

    A case helps prevent drops or bumps that could damage the camera lens or sensor.

    Avoid Moisture

    Keep your phone away from water and humid environments to prevent corrosion or damage.

    Handle Your Phone Carefully

    Avoid pressing directly on the camera or exposing it to unnecessary pressure.

    These small steps can help your front camera last longer and reduce the need for frequent mobile phone repair.
